45 Bible Verses about Floods

Most Relevant Verses

Psalm 69:15

Let me not be covered by the flowing waters; let not the deep waters go over my head, and let me not be shut up in the underworld.

Psalm 32:6

For this cause let every saint make his prayer to you at a time when you are near: then the overflowing of the great waters will not overtake him.

Jeremiah 47:2

This is what the Lord has said: See, waters are coming up out of the north, and will become an overflowing stream, overflowing the land and everything in it, the town and those who are living in it; and men will give a cry, and all the people of the land will be crying out in pain.

2 Peter 2:5

And did not have mercy on the world which then was, but only kept safe Noah, a preacher of righteousness, with seven others, when he let loose the waters over the world of the evil-doers;

Genesis 7:24

And the waters were over the earth a hundred and fifty days.

Genesis 7:11

In the six hundredth year of Noah's life, in the second month, on the seventeenth day of the month, all the fountains of the great deep came bursting through, and the windows of heaven were open;

Isaiah 54:9

For this is like the days of Noah to me: for as I took an oath that the waters of Noah would never again go over the earth, so have I taken an oath that I will not again be angry with you, or say bitter words to you.

Genesis 7:17

And for forty days the waters were over all the earth; and the waters were increased so that the ark was lifted up high over the earth.

Isaiah 66:12

For the Lord says, See, I will make her peace like a river, and the glory of the nations like an overflowing stream, and she will take her children in her arms, gently caring for them on her knees.

Psalm 88:17

They are round me all the day like water; they have made a circle about me.

Genesis 9:11

And I will make my agreement with you; never again will all flesh be cut off by the waters; never again will the waters come over all the earth for its destruction.

Genesis 8:2

And the fountains of the deep and the windows of heaven were shut, and the rain from heaven was stopped.

Psalm 93:3

The rivers send up, O Lord, the rivers send up their voices; they send them up with a loud cry.

Matthew 24:38

Because as in those days before the overflowing of the waters, they were feasting and taking wives and getting married, till the day when Noah went into the ark,

2 Peter 3:6

And that the world which then was came to an end through the overflowing of the waters.

Luke 17:27

They were feasting and taking wives and getting married, till the day of the overflowing of the waters, when Noah went into the ark, and they all came to destruction.

Genesis 6:13

And God said to Noah, The end of all flesh has come; the earth is full of their violent doings, and now I will put an end to them with the earth.

2 Samuel 22:5

For the waves of death came round me, and the seas of evil put me in fear;

Job 12:15

Truly, he keeps back the waters and they are dry; he sends them out and the earth is overturned.

Psalm 66:12

You let men go driving over our heads; we went through fire and through water; but you took us out into a wide place.

Genesis 7:20

The waters went fifteen cubits higher, till all the mountains were covered.

Nahum 1:8

But like water overflowing he will take them away; he will put an end to those who come up against him, driving his haters into the dark.

Genesis 8:7

Noah sent out a raven, which went this way and that till the waters were gone from the earth.

Genesis 8:4

And on the seventeenth day of the seventh month the ark came to rest on the mountains of Ararat.

Matthew 24:39

And they had no care till the waters came and took them all away; so will be the coming of the Son of man.

Amos 5:24

But let the right go rolling on like waters, and righteousness like an ever-flowing stream.

Jeremiah 46:7

Who is this coming up like the Nile, whose waters are lifting their heads like the rivers?

Revelation 12:15

And the snake sent out of his mouth after the woman a river of water, so that she might be taken away by the stream.

Genesis 10:1

Now these are the generations of the sons of Noah, Shem, Ham, and Japheth: these are the sons which they had after the great flow of waters

2 Peter 3:5

But in taking this view they put out of their minds the memory that in the old days there was a heaven, and an earth lifted out of the water and circled by water, by the word of God;

Matthew 7:25

And the rain came down and there was a rush of waters and the winds were driving against that house, but it was not moved; because it was based on the rock.

Matthew 7:27

And the rain came down and there was a rush of waters and the winds were driving against that house; and it came down and great was its fall.

Ezekiel 13:13

For this reason, the Lord has said: I will have it broken in two by a storm-wind in my passion; and there will be an overflowing shower in my wrath, and you, O ice-drops, will come raining angrily down.

Genesis 8:11

And the dove came back at evening, and in her mouth was an olive-leaf broken off: so Noah was certain that the waters had gone down on the earth.

Genesis 9:28

And Noah went on living three hundred and fifty years after the great flow of waters;

Genesis 11:10

These are the generations of Shem. Shem was a hundred years old when he became the father of Arpachshad, two years after the great flow of waters;
